2007 ICD-9-CM Diagnosis 713.2
Arthropathy associated with hematological disorders On October 1, 2008 the 2009 ICD-9-CM codes came into effect. Therefore, this code may be out of date.

Code first underlying disease, as: - hemoglobinopathy (282.4-282.7)
- hemophilia (286.0-286.2)
- leukemia (204.0-208.9)
- malignant reticulosis (202.3)
- multiple myelomatosis (203.0)
713.2 excludes: - arthropathy associated with Henoch-Schönlein purpura (713.6)
